Something Stranger Than Reality: A Conversation

E-flux Film Notes publishes a conversation between Utako Koguchi and Cici Peng, tied to the upcoming screening "Between Fantasy and the Everyday" at e-flux Screening Room on June 15, 2026. Koguchi, a key figure in 1980s and ’90s feminist and queer experimental film in Japan, discusses her entry into filmmaking at Waseda University, her early influences, and the creation of her diaristic 8mm film O-DE-KA-KE Diary I (1988), which blends surreal performance with documentary-like elements. Her films O-DE-KA-KE Diary and Ophelia's Favorite Book 3 (1995), recently translated by Mia Parnall, will screen with English subtitles for the first time.
